Rex, your wishful thinking paid off!

There will be a 5th case available from Ubisoft within the next two weeks. Here is what they were kind enough to say:

Quote:
The fifth case will be called “Derailed” and is scheduled to be available for download within the next 2 weeks.

Synopsis: You play as Mac Taylor. A frozen, dead man is found in an abandoned subway car. Detective Mac Taylor is the first CSI to arrive at the scene and he realizes (but doesn't tell anyone) that the victim is the perp from his very first case as a CSI (he was never convicted due to lack of evidence). Lab analysis shows evidence that points towards Mac as the murderer, but who could possibly want to frame Mac Taylor? Are you skilled enough to find evidence that can be used to exonerate Mac?
